The Importance of Proper Stump Removal
Before we explore how to remove a tree stump, let’s understand why it matters. Leaving a stump can lead to:
- Unattractive Yard Appearance: Stumps are an eyesore and can detract from the overall aesthetics of your landscape.
- Safety Hazards: Uncut stumps pose tripping hazards, especially at night or in low light conditions. They also provide shelter for pests and wildlife.
- Regrowth Concerns: If not removed properly, a stump will likely send out root sprouts, regrowing into a new tree.
- Property Damage: Stubborn roots can damage lawnmowers, irrigation systems, and other underground utilities.
Professional Stump Grinding Services: The Most Effective Solution
When it comes to stump removal Falls Church VA, few methods match the efficiency and safety of professional stump grinding services. Experienced contractors employ specialized equipment to grind the stump into manageable pieces, leaving behind a tidy hole that can be easily filled or used as a flower bed.
Benefits of Professional Stump Grinding:
- Fast and Efficient: Grinding eliminates the need for manual removal of large chunks of wood, saving time and effort.
- Safe and Clean: Professional grinders have access to heavy-duty equipment designed to minimize damage to surrounding landscaping.
- Environmental Friendly: Grinding produces fine wood chips that can be used as mulch or compost.
- Guaranteed Results: Reputable contractors stand behind their work, offering warranties on their services.

2. Burning (Only in Permitted Areas):
Burning is an effective way to remove stumps, but it must be done legally and safely. Check local regulations regarding open burning permits before proceeding.
Precautions:
- Never burn stumps near structures, fences, or other flammable materials.
- Ensure adequate water supply nearby for safety and fire prevention.
- Use a reputable professional to handle burning if unsure about procedures.

How long does it take to remove a tree stump?
Time varies based on stump size and chosen method. Grinding a large stump can take several hours, while smaller stumps may be removed in less than an hour using manual methods like chopping or burning.
-
Will my insurance cover stump removal after a storm?
Coverage depends on your specific policy. Some home insurance policies include coverage for tree removal after storms, while others do not. Check with your insurance provider to understand your coverage options before proceeding.
